Solution To Kristen's Cookie Company

1. How long will it take for you to fill a rush order?
Assuming this order is for one dozen cookies, we will need to do the following:
Activity    Resource    Cycle Time    Start Time    Finish Time
Order Entry    E-mail    0 minutes    00:00    00:00
Wash Bowl, Mix    Self    6 minutes    00:00    06:00
Fill Tray    Self    2 minutes    06:00    08:00
Prepare Oven    Roommate    1 minute    08:00    09:00
Bake    Oven    9 minutes    09:00    18:00
Remove    Roommate    0 minutes    18:00    18:00
Cool    None    5 minutes    18:00    23:00
Pack, Collect Money    Roommate    3 minutes    23:00    26:00
Therefore, the minimum time to fill an order is 26 minutes. We can illustrate the sequence of events with a Gantt chart:
 
 
2. How many orders can you fill in a night, assuming you are open four hours each night?
Here is a Gantt chart for two batches of one dozen cookies each. It doesn't take twice as long to produce two batches as it does to produce one batch, because you can start mixing the second batch without having to wait for the whole first-batch process to be completed (you can start washing out the bowl as soon as you finish filling the tray).
